I recently stumbled upon It’s Okay to Be Sleepy, and it’s a really sweet book for toddlers. It’s basically about a little baby who just does not want to nap. 😴 Instead of a fight, the parent just sings a soft lullaby. Honestly, the art might be the best part; it feels so warm and cozy.

It’s a simple story that kinda shows kids that feeling tired and needing a rest is perfectly fine. I think these books are so important. Naps are a huge deal for their little brains! You can actually read more on that from the Sleep Foundation right here. Definitely a thumbs up from me. πŸ‘
